The Human Interface Technology Laboratory New Zealand (HIT Lab NZ) is developing and commercializing technology that improves human computer interaction and by doing so unlocks the power of human intelligence. The HIT Lab NZ conducts research with new emerging technologies such as Augmented Reality, Next Generation Video Conferencing, Immersive Visualization and Human-Robot Interaction.
Our Video Conferencing Augmented Reality Software, "ZugSTAR", allows people in different locations to have shared Augmented Reality experiences from within their video feeds. Picture a web-based video conferencing system similar to Skype, but with the added functionality of being able to see one another's augmented experience in real time.
